That’s not a real quote, but today’s game against the 49ers is a huge game for Vick. He spent the week with a broken right hand complaining about refs not protecting him. He’s got a brand new $100M deal and he can’t have the “..if he can stay healthy” tag plaguing him for his entire career. After an early interception, Vick bounced back with this play that reminds us that he’s worth every penny of his new contract. Why? No other QB in the NFL can do this…
The $100M man is shown here dropping back, eluding 2 would be tacklers and lobbing in the TD pass to Clay Harbor…Vick being Vick.
